  • Methodology: 1. Inventory scan Emit machine-readable catalog and repository statistics. 2. Metadata normalization Validate front matter, controlled vocabularies, IDs, and dates. 3. Relationship extraction Generate concept, citation, lineage, and similarity edges. 4. Registry generation Materialize evidence, hypothesis, experiment, and decision indexes. 5.
